Transaction 660358647b5dcd7ab03521d3fed986dd8494f5dcf352ea9029efe4dc8ccda302
1 Input
1 Output
-
660358647b5dcd7ab03521d3fed986dd8494f5dcf352ea9029efe4dc8ccda302:0
- value
- 1590473
- script pubkey
- OP_0 OP_PUSHBYTES_20 44fb42f9d05a8c8419977c70fbde30b505ac92a5
- address
- bc1qgna597wst2xggxvh03c0hh3sk5z6ey494q6f0z